Skip to content

Commit 5bc6f3e

Browse files
committed
Fix permissions tests
1 parent 407bb6a commit 5bc6f3e

File tree

2 files changed

+4
-2
lines changed

2 files changed

+4
-2
lines changed

server/src/main/java/com/objectcomputing/checkins/services/permissions/Permission.java

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@
1212
import javax.persistence.Entity;
1313
import javax.persistence.Id;
1414
import javax.persistence.Table;
15+
import javax.persistence.Transient;
1516
import javax.validation.constraints.NotBlank;
1617
import java.util.Objects;
1718
import java.util.UUID;
@@ -67,6 +68,7 @@ public void setDescription(String description) {
6768
this.description = description;
6869
}
6970

71+
@Transient
7072
public String getCategory() {
7173
return Permissions.valueOf(permission).getCategory();
7274
}

server/src/test/java/com/objectcomputing/checkins/services/fixture/PermissionFixture.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-55,12 +55,12 @@ public interface PermissionFixture extends RepositoryFixture, RolePermissionFixt
5555
);
5656

5757
default Permission createACustomPermission(Permissions perm) {
58-
return getPermissionRepository().save(new Permission(null, perm.name(), null));
58+
return getPermissionRepository().save(new Permission(null, perm.name(), perm.getDescription()));
5959
}
6060

6161
default void saveAllPermissions() {
6262
for(Permissions permissions : Permissions.values()) {
63-
getPermissionRepository().save(new Permission(null, permissions.name(), null));
63+
getPermissionRepository().save(new Permission(null, permissions.name(), permissions.getDescription()));
6464
}
6565
}
6666

0 commit comments

Comments
 (0)